The TNEA counseling is conducted by Anna University. It is conducted for all colleges in Tamil Nadu, not only for VVCE - Vidhya Vikaas College of Engineering and Technology. VVCE fees vary by course and quota. For B.E./B.Tech, fees range from INR 83,500 to 8.88 Lacs per year. M.Tech fees are around INR 65,500 to 68,500 per year. MBA total fees are about INR 2.4 lakh. Fees depend on the programme and admission category.
